How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Eastport?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Eastport Studio Apartments | $2,091 | $1,950 | $2,347 |
| Eastport 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,436 | $1,732 | $3,510 |
| Eastport 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,259 | $2,337 | $4,555 |
| Eastport 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,000 | $3,674 | $4,598 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Eastport
How much are Studio apartments in Eastport?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Eastport with rent ranges from $1,950 to $2,347 with an average price of $2,091.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Eastport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Eastport ranges from $1,732 to $3,510 with an average monthly rent of $2,436.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Eastport c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Eastport range from $2,337 to $4,555.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,259.
How expensive are Eastport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 6 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Eastport on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,674 to $4,598 - averaging $4,000 for the location.
